Skip to content

Commit

Permalink
jail -u freebsd-update: Auto confirm prompts
Browse files Browse the repository at this point in the history
  • Loading branch information
bdrewery committed Apr 3, 2018
1 parent 952a847 commit a0ae87a
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ions src/share/poudriere/jail.sh
Expand Up @@ -279,24 +279,24 @@ update_jail() {
if injail env PAGER=/bin/cat \
/usr/sbin/freebsd-update.fixed fetch && \
[ -L "${JAILMNT}${fu_workdir}/${fu_bdhash}-install" ]; then
injail env PAGER=/bin/cat \
yes | injail env PAGER=/bin/cat \
/usr/sbin/freebsd-update.fixed install
fi
else
# Install new kernel
injail env PAGER=/bin/cat \
yes | injail env PAGER=/bin/cat \
/usr/sbin/freebsd-update.fixed -r ${TORELEASE} \
upgrade install || err 1 "Fail to upgrade system"
# Reboot
update_version_env ${TORELEASE}
# Install new world
injail env PAGER=/bin/cat \
yes | injail env PAGER=/bin/cat \
/usr/sbin/freebsd-update.fixed install || \
err 1 "Fail to upgrade system"
# Reboot
update_version_env ${TORELEASE}
# Remove stale files
injail env PAGER=/bin/cat \
yes | injail env PAGER=/bin/cat \
/usr/sbin/freebsd-update.fixed install || :
jset ${JAILNAME} version ${TORELEASE}
fi
Expand Down

0 comments on commit a0ae87a

Please sign in to comment.